The telescope at Yerkes Observatory in Wisconsin has an objective whose focal length is 19.4 meter. Its eyepiece has a focal length of 10 centimeter.

(a) Find the angular magnification of the telescope?

(b) If the telescope is used to look at a lunar crater (diameter = 6350 meter), determine the size of the first image, assuming the surface of the moon is 3.77 x 108 meter from the surface of the earth?
